Crossing the Finish Line on St. Simons Island

 

St. Simons Island, GA (July 2013)       Musician, composer, philanthropist and long-distance runner Gabriel Redding ran across America from Santa Monica, California (June 7, 2013) to St. Simons Island, Georgia (July 18, 2013) in a record-breaking 42 days – 7 hours and 38 minutes. Following his 2009 bicycle ride across the USA, a 3,200 mile adventure that benefitted the Multiple Sclerosis Society, this year’s run was planned specifically  to benefit those with Alzheimer’s and Dementia, honoring his grandfather Bill Redding.

 

Redding’s close family members and island fans cheered him across the finish line on the East Beach near St. Simons Island’s Coast Guard Museum, where he dipped his hands into the Atlantic Ocean. Redding’s 2,440 mile solo run broke prior fastest running attempts in Guinness World Records, as his rigorous daily routine averaged 50-70 miles of running per day. To maintain his stamina and good health, he consumed 8,000 calories daily, although he lost approximately 15 pounds during the weeks. His personal manager Doretta planned each detail of the route and followed closely in her car throughout the 6-week expedition. This run is one of many philanthropic charity events in which Gabriel makes a difference in the world (American Heart Association, American Celiac Society, Make-A-Wish Foundation, Healing Hands International) and others.

 

A nationally touring musician based in Nashville, Tennessee, Gabriel Redding performs at military bases and colleges across the country and has spent 25 days performing for the troops in the Middle East on a USO/AFE tour. His music, like his running, is filled with positivity, determination, hope and a dash of adventure.
